Battle of Alexandria (disambiguation)

Battle of Alexandria, Raid on Alexandria or Siege of Alexandria, can refer to:

  • Military operations fought in or near the city of Alexandria in Egypt:
  • Siege of Alexandria (47 BC) fought between Roman forces during the Final War of the Roman Republic
  • Battle of Alexandria (30 BC) fought between Roman forces during the Final War of the Roman Republic
  • Siege of Alexandria (619) conducted by the Sassanid Empire against a Byzantine Empire garrison between 618 and 620 during the Sassanid conquest of Egypt
  • Siege of Alexandria (641) conducted by the Rashidun army against the Byzantine capital during the Muslim *onquest of Egypt
  • Battle of Alexandria (1798) fought between French and Mamaluk forces during the Napoleonic campaign in Egypt
  • Battle of Alexandria (1801) fought between British and French forces during the French Revolutionary War
  • Siege of Alexandria (1801) fought between British and French forces during the French Revolutionary War
  • Raid on Alexandria (1825) a raid on Alexandria harbour during the Greek War of Independence.
  • Raid on Alexandria (1941) an attack on British shipping by Italian special forces during the Second World War
  • In relation to Alexandria, Virginia in the United States:
  • Raid on Alexandria fought between British and American forces in 1814 during the War of 1812
